Colm Toibin Quotes
I Lived In The Republic Of Ireland. I Wrote A Book About The North But As An Outsider. The Hatreds There Were Not Mine. I Never Felt Them. I Liked How Open In Most Ways Catalan Nationalism Was, Compared To Irish Nationalism. I Disliked The Violence And Cruelty In Ireland.
